Output ed26248fe3833c112a4cbc40076d2a7d838b6e94354a6d198f5d2aad768216a4:19

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8ee05fbc90c1a0517e0a633d54d5a632e80609ba99c351ee47637796ebdea842
address
tb1p3ms9l0yscxs9zls2vv74f4dxxt5qvzd6n8p4rmj8vdmed6774ppq9h2uxg
transaction
ed26248fe3833c112a4cbc40076d2a7d838b6e94354a6d198f5d2aad768216a4
confirmations
13854
spent
true